Summary of Duties:

Reporting to the Manager II, Conventions and Conferences, provides administrative support for all aspects of convention servicing.

Work Performed:

  • Communicates and works effectively with convention and conference clients to provide quality convention and conference services, including housing bureau, delegate welcome, transportation, program planning, referrals, information kits and other supports needed by the convention or conference and as provided by Tourism London.
  • Coordinates, schedules and documents all convention servicing requests.
  • Maintains an inventory of the supply of Tourism London promotional materials.
  • Assists and documents general sales enquiries for conventions and meetings and communicate them to the appropriate sales representative.
  • Coordinates and updates computer file information according to the standards and practices of Tourism London.
  • Assists in convention tourism marketing initiatives as required.
  • Assists with the setting up and operation of temporary information booths/centres at conventions, sports, leisure, municipal and other promotional and event-based activities.
  • Provides assistance in handling telephone or visitor centre inquiries, as required.
  • Performs evening or weekend job related duties, as required.
  • Performs related duties as assigned.
